Event overview

The Humanity Direct Amersham Ultra is a one-day running and walking event at Dr Challoner's Grammar School, Amersham, Buckinghamshire on 7 March 2026. Distances available are:

  • 10 km
  • 25 km
  • 50 km

The event raises funds for the charity Humanity Direct. Participants can pay the entry fee or enter for free if they commit to fundraising. The minimum age for entry is 18. Ascent gain across the options ranges from 149 m to 610 m.

Route, support and practical information

The start and finish are at Dr Challoner's Grammar School. Routes mainly follow footpaths and bridleways with a short road section and are marked with tape, paint and direction arrows. Checkpoints are provided at regular intervals: four for the 50 km ultra, two for the 25 km half ultra, and none on the 10 km route. Checkpoint locations include Great Missenden, Chesham and Chalfont St Giles.

Facilities include free parking at the school, toilets, showers and changing rooms, checkpoint food and water (bring your own cup), full medical cover on course, action photos after the event and a finisher's medal. The only compulsory kit items listed are a fully charged mobile phone and a minimum 500 ml of water. Refunds or transfers are available up to one month before the event under the organiser's published policy.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
